Tony Fadell · 2 highlights
“A good mentor won’t hand you the answers, but they will try to help you see your problem from a new perspective.”
“When you get a chance to work with legends and heroes and gods, you realize they’re none of the things that you’ve fabricated in your brain. They can be geniuses in one area and clueless in another. They can raise you up by praising your work, but you can also help them, catch things they miss, and build a relationship based not on starry-eyed hero worship but mutual respect.”
